Output dab39ea3ef69ee3531cf157387dec277c987f608a18b389c65ef55f921431755:31

value
4599200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5fd2a24595ed7737dfb19b10ab130c1c8ee10b OP_EQUAL
address
MPXJa7kiYQ6meHBA3Yid2pjekRHuXbK9pa
transaction
dab39ea3ef69ee3531cf157387dec277c987f608a18b389c65ef55f921431755
spent
true